
Hormuz closure squeezes global economy as oil demand destruction intensifies, IEA says
World oil demand is set to fall further than previously expected this year, the International Energy Agency said Wednesday, as the impact of the closure of the Strait of Hormuz deepens. The IEA forecast demand will drop by 1.6 million barrels a day in 2026. That’s 510,000 barrels a day more than its last monthly prediction in July.
